Global economy ‘perilously close’ to a recession: World Bank

Projected global growth rate of 1.7 percent is third-weakest annual expansion in three decades after 2008 and COVID recessions…The global economy will come “perilously close” to a recession this year, led by weaker growth in all the world’s top economies – the United States, Europe and China – the World Bank warned on Tuesday.
